NEW YORK-STYLE PIZZA SAUCE RECIPE
To make a worthy New York-style pizza at home, start with this faithful and perfectly calibrated tomato sauce recipe from The Food Lab.

Steps:
- Process tomatoes and their juice through food mill, pulse in food processor until puréed, or purée with immersion blender. Purée should not be completely smooth, but should have no chunks larger than 1/16th of an inch. Set tomatoes aside.
- Combine oil and butter in medium saucepan and heat over medium-low heat until butter is melted. Add garlic, oregano, pepper flakes, and large pinch salt and cook, stirring frequently, until fragrant but not browned, about 3 minutes. Add tomatoes, onion halves, basil sprigs, and sugar. Bring to a simmer, reduce heat to lowest setting (bubbles should barely be breaking the surface), and cook, stirring occasionally, until reduced by half, about 1 hour. Discard onions and basil stems. Season to taste with salt. Allow to cool and store in covered container in the refrigerator for up to 2 weeks.

PIZZA SAUCE
Our rich tomato pizza sauce is achieved by cooking it over a low heat until thickened and glossy. It's easy to make and is perfect for pizza night.

Steps:
- Heat the oil in a saucepan over a low heat, then add the onion along with a generous pinch of salt. Fry gently for 12-15 mins or until the onion has softened and is turning translucent. Add the garlic and fry for a further min. Tip in the tomatoes and purée along with the bay, oregano and sugar. Bring to the boil and lower the heat. Simmer, uncovered, for 30-35 mins or until thickened and reduced. Season. For a really smooth sauce, blitz with a stick blender, otherwise leave as is.
- Stir the basil into the sauce. The sauce will cover 4-6 large pizza bases. Keeps well in the fridge for 1 week or stored in a container in the freezer.

DE' BEST PIZZA SAUCE
It's all pretty easy and everyone who tastes it thinks it is outstanding, As with most things, this gets better and better with age.

Steps:
- Saute onions and garlic in oil over medium heat till onions are transparent.
- Add wine and let it reduce a bit.
- Add everything else and simmer uncovered. Minimum simmering time is 1 hour but I like to let it go for as many as 8.
- NOTE:.
- This should make about 1/2 gallon of sauce, but it will keep for some time (about 2 weeks in the refrigerator or may be frozen.
- Play around with the seasonings, the thing to remember is that a good pizza sauce by itself is quite spicy because it will be subdued by the other ingredients later.
